Fla._Deadheader

 Largest vertical shaft engine you can find. Possibly centrifugal clutch and attach the chain sprocket directly to the clutch. Double up 2 X 8's for the track. ¼" X 1" Aluminum or steel angle for rails. Decide on length before buying 2 X 8's. Side bow is NOT real critical, up-down bow IS critical.

Captain or Baileys for bars chains and sprockets.

  Frame is simple and a couple winch setups and yer in business.

brdmkr

Flip

On the Lucas mill you raise each end at a time.  There is a roller chain and sprocket on each upright.  The sprockets are connected by a pipe.  When you crank one side up or down, the pipe twist the sprocket on the other side to keep things level.  I think the ATS works the same way, but the pipe runs end-to-end instead of side-to-side (i.e., you adust each side seperately on the ATS and each end seperately on the Lucas).

It is  a really simple design.  If you like, I'll try to post some pics in the next day or so.

Captain

The sag in a 72" GB bar like the one we use on our slabbers is substantial with just the bar, worse when the weight of the chain is added.   It needs some sort of parallel tensioner to prevent sag and increase stability, it can not "free hang".

Captain

It is tensioned similarly to a chain saw, pull it off the bar and you should be able to just see the drive links.

stevensam

Hi, I've been reading this topic with some interest as I have just built a 4 stroke chainsaw mill, it's more designed as per a bandmill then a dedicated Lucus/Peterson slabber.  Granted it's still in the development stage but is does cut.  I also have a Procut chainsaw mill (husky 3120) and a Simplesaw homebuilt bandsaw mill, I normally use the Procut to open the log then use the bandsaw mill to do the resawing.

Having 90% of the materials already I decided to build the 17hp briggs chainsaw mill with a 1 meter cut to replace the Procut.  Anyone done milling with a chainsaw knows the drawbacks of the hard work, fumes, slow cut and forever refuelling but the main advantages are low initail cost, portability and ease of sharpening.  I was hoping a 4 stroke mill could possibly counter some of the drawbacks and maintain most of the positives.  So far in the initail stages I would say there isn't much difference in the speed of cut but it takes very little effort to push the saw through the log and you don't get a lung full of fumes  :)


The main change I need to make is to swap the drive shaft onto the other side of the carriage as it is cutting on the topside of blade as opposed to the bottom like a chainsaw.  There are more photos in my gallery to look at if interested.

Ironwood

Yes, "sag can be an issue if you get over 72". Captains got that right.

As for the frame, I would opt to "come from above". This gives you unlimited options for cutting. Remember some of these logs can weigh 20,000-40,000 lbs. The frame in the picture is 40' long, yes, forty feet. That is a LOOOOONG log. These pictures were taken in 1998. I will be powering this soon with an electric motor. The legs of the frame are "fully compressed" it can extend to 12' or so above the ground. Anyone need a 5"x 38" x 40' piece of lumber? I will also be building a "deck" which will hydraulically raise and lower at the four corners to true up a log, it will have hold downs as well.
